Output 7d56efe7641ffda180802f950cf79425ef4ff406fb878d60ffffec7881694fdf:1

value
8358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d25d4cfd906167a1b9a9c81a720bf711399b58b OP_EQUAL
address
3Jw8xN5eM9zgqFJojCazQSqRjFHAxfNuHG
transaction
7d56efe7641ffda180802f950cf79425ef4ff406fb878d60ffffec7881694fdf
confirmations
179345
spent
true